Job Responsibility:

  • Perform a wide range of diagnostic radiographic procedures (e.g., general X-rays, theatre, fluoroscopy, mobiles) following referral and imaging protocols
  • Ensure high-quality images are produced to support accurate diagnosis, minimising the need for repeat exposures
  • Adapt techniques to meet the needs of individual patients, including paediatrics, bariatrics, and patients with limited mobility
  • Provide a safe, dignified, and person-centred service, ensuring patients are informed, comfortable, and reassured throughout their examination
  • Monitor patients’ conditions during procedures and respond appropriately to any signs of deterioration
  • Ensure equipment is checked, maintained, and used safely and effectively, reporting faults promptly
  • Assist in the implementation and use of new imaging technologies, techniques, and digital systems (e.g., PACS, RIS)
  • Work closely with radiologists, consultants, nurses, porters, and admin teams to coordinate care efficiently and maintain smooth patient pathways

Requirements:

  • BSc (Hons) in Diagnostic Radiography or equivalent qualification
  • HCPC registration as a Diagnostic Radiographer
  • Experience in general radiographic techniques and equipment
  • Good understanding of IR(ME)R, health & safety, infection control, and patient confidentiality requirements
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with a patient-centred approach
  • Ability to work effectively both independently and as part of a multidisciplinary team

Nice to have:

Postgraduate experience or additional training in a specialist area (e.g., CT, MRI, theatre imaging, mammography) desirable
